Some Where In France Feb. 6. 19,18 Dear Sister June:– Received your letter, and also found your name on some candy, in one of the boxes I received. Did you really make it your self? From what I hear you, and John are pretty thick, so I gess you need the practus in cooking, so you can make some more of that candy any time you take the notion. I didnt think I was balling you out when I called you the Small town Queen, I thought
